Murdered mother-of-two's inquest adjourned

An inquest into the death of a mother-of-two gunned down in her Dublin home was today adjourned for the state to consider whether to bring charges over the killing.

Latvian Baiba Saulite, 28, was shot dead as she smoked a cigarette in the hallway of her home in Holywell Square, Feltrim Road, Swords, on November 19, 2006.
